Dear George: You will recall last fall in Washington you and Dr. Dunham felt that it would be desirable for me to visit the ABCC in order to review part of your program and discuss problems of mutual interest. October 1969 seemed an appropriate time. I have been in touch with Dr. Cronkite, Chairman of the Medical Department, in regard to this visit and he is endeavoring at this time to procure the necessary funds for this travel. If you feel it is still desirable for me to make this visit I would appreciate your sending me any protocols of work in progress that you feel that we could discuss to advantage. If this trip is approved I will probably also visit the new High Commissioner of the Trust Territory at Saipan enroute to Japan and may also possibly attend at least some of the meetings of the International Congress of Radiology, October 6 - ll.
